AEIS print says the semi upcycle is no longer the whole story
Equipment Desk · RegardingSemi Engine · Feb 10, 2026

ADVANCED ENERGY INDUSTRIES INC beat on the street basis, but the actionable point is that data center power has become large enough to re-rate the earnings path while semiconductor demand is recovering rather than peaking. The market was set up for a cyclical semi-supplier beat; what it got was a company guiding near-$500 million revenue again, holding gross margin near 40%, and raising data center growth to more than 30%.

AEIS beat on earnings, not revenue, and the market is underpricing the margin durability behind the AI mix shift
Equipment Desk · RegardingSemi Engine · Nov 04, 2025

ADVANCED ENERGY INDUSTRIES INC missed Street revenue by -2.1% but beat EPS by +18.4%, which is the whole point of the print: the surprise was not demand breadth, it was conversion. The variant view is that investors should not treat the upside as a one-quarter data-center shipment pull-forward, because the gross-margin trajectory and Q4 guide show cost actions and mix are now doing more work than semiconductor capex cyclicality.

AEIS beat was not a semi-cycle call, it was a data-center power reset
Equipment Desk · RegardingSemi Engine · Aug 05, 2025

ADVANCED ENERGY INDUSTRIES INC printed upside that the market was likely inclined to treat as a semiconductor-equipment recovery, but the surprise came from data center computing and the margin guide shows that mix, factory actions, and tariffs are now the real debate. The variant view is that AEIS is being re-rated around the wrong segment: semi was not the incremental upside engine, while data center revenue at $142 million and expected 2025 growth over 80% are large enough to change the earnings power discussion.
